Used Car Reconditioning Cost
Estimate realistic reconditioning costs for a used car so you can budget beyond the sticker price. Add typical wear items—tires, battery, fluids/filters, interior/exterior detailing—and a buffer for minor repairs discovered during inspection. This mirrors how buyers refresh cars after purchase to make them safe and pleasant. Use it to negotiate, compare models, and decide whether a newer example saves money versus refurbishing an older one.
